Constantine I, 307/310-337. Plated quarter Follis (Bronze, 17mm, 1.60 g 11), Treveri, summer 307. FL VAL CONSTANTINVS N C Laureate and cuirassed bust of Constantine to right. Rev. V[O]/TIS / X within laurel wreath. RIC VI, 750. Flan crack and with some porosity, otherwise, fine.


These small module coins may have been issued to be thrown into the crowd by the emperors during public appearances such as victory parades, as is shown on some medallions of the time - f.e. Kent/Overbeck/Stylow/Hirmer, Die römische Münze, pl. 146, 693. Curiously enough, our specimen appears to have been silver plated at some point.
